To become a pilot you must meet the educational criteria that match your desired licence type. For beginner licences like the Student Pilot Licence (SPL) or Private Pilot Licence (PPL) passing 10th grade from a recognized board is sufficient. If you aim for a Commercial Pilot Licence (CPL) you'll need 10+2 with Physics, Chemistry and Mathematics (PCM) or an equivalent diploma. For the highest level the Airline Transport Pilot Licence (ATPL) you should have completed 12th (PCM) along with a valid CPL. What age do you need to be

Age criteria play a role as you progress. For SPL (Student Pilot Licence), you must be at least 16 years old. For PPL the minimum age is 17 years. For CPL, you need to be at least 18 years old. And for ATPL, the minimum age is at least 21 years. What about medical fitness and licences

Medical fitness is a critical piece. For PPL licences you'll need a Class 2 medical certificate approved by the Directorate General of Civil Aviation (DGCA) which checks eyesight blood pressure hearing and general health. For higher licences such as CPL and ATPL you must hold a Class 1 medical certificate this includes more rigorous tests like ECG, lung and hearing functions and detailed eye exams. What flying hours and exams are needed

Your licence type will dictate the number of flying hours you must complete and the DGCA modules you need to clear. For example:

  • For PPL: around 40 hours of flying (including solo and dual) are required.

  • For CPL: about 150-200 hours depending on aircraft/helicopter type.

  • For ATPL: up to 1,000-1,500 hours including cross-country and night flying for some types. Alongside, you must pass DGCA written exams on air regulations meteorology technical subjects and radio telephony procedures. What personal skills help

While formal qualifications are essential personal traits matter too. A pilot should have excellent communication situational awareness stress management leadership and teamwork skills. Also adaptability and willingness to continuously learn are vital the skies are ever changing with technology and regulations.
